Inauguration of Etsimade Sachet Water at Kedzi-Agorta

Kedzi Agorta is one of the larger towns between Vodza and Havedzi crossing the flood – gate bridge in the Keta municipality. They have lacked potable water for decades, with only a few people having Ghana company water individually; the general inhabitants still need more water.

Mr. Kensallah a custodian of Kedzi Agorta has a vision to bring water to the Town.

Chairman, Hon. Augustus Sesenu with the support of the head family, Mr. Ben Sallah were happy to welcome all and sundry to feel comfortable to witness the occasion.

KEY NOTE:

The Chief executive officer (CEO), Mr. Kensallah, took his turn to brief the people present on the vision and the challenges to bring to fruition his dream of almost 15 years. He encouraged everyone to patronize the product, which he named, Etsimade: sachet water.

Guest of Honour, Hon. Dzidzorli Gakpey, was the first guest to unveil the product. He encouraged the youth to use the product and earn a living.

Mr. Joel Deck gave a detailed explanation about business and how to overcome challenges. He demonstrated on folding the sachet water rubber to make the environment clean.

HEALTH: Madam Gifty one of the nurses at Kedzi Agorta health center, educated the public about the importance of pure water.
